One of the key aspects of Chelsea's transfer strategy is the focus on young talent. The club has invested heavily in its academy and is always on the lookout for promising young players who can develop into stars. This strategy not only ensures a steady supply of talent for the first team but also provides long-term stability and financial benefits. Of course, the club also needs to bring in experienced players who can provide leadership and experience on the pitch. These players can mentor the younger players and help the team to compete at the highest level. The balance between youth and experience is critical for any successful team, and Chelsea is constantly working to strike the right balance. Financial fair play regulations also play a significant role in Chelsea's transfer strategy. The club must ensure that its spending is in line with these regulations to avoid any penalties. This requires careful planning and budgeting. Chelsea has to be creative in the transfer market, seeking out value-for-money deals and exploring alternative ways to strengthen the squad. The loan market, for example, can be an effective way to bring in players who can contribute immediately without having to make a permanent signing. Analyzing Transfer Rumors: Separating Fact from Fiction
Analyzing transfer rumors can be a tricky business, as it's often difficult to separate fact from fiction. The media plays a significant role in generating transfer rumors. From reputable sources to less reliable outlets, the information can be varied and often conflicting. When it comes to rumors, it's essential to approach them with a healthy dose of skepticism. Not every player who is linked with Chelsea will actually end up signing for the club. Some rumors are based on speculation, while others may be driven by agents or other parties who are trying to generate interest in their clients. However, some rumors are more credible than others. These may be based on information from reliable sources or on observations of the player's performances and their fit within the team. Keep an eye on where the information is coming from. Reputable sources, such as well-known journalists or reliable news outlets, are usually more likely to be accurate. If the information comes from less credible sources, be more cautious.
Also, consider the timing of the rumors. Transfer rumors often surface during the transfer windows. When the transfer window is closed, it's less likely that the rumors will come to fruition. Look at the player's situation. Is the player happy at their current club? Are they in the last year of their contract? These factors can make a player more likely to move. Some transfer rumors are more likely to be true than others. Rumors that are based on information from reliable sources, involve players who are unhappy at their current clubs, or are linked to a specific need that Chelsea has are more likely to be accurate. Overall, analyzing transfer rumors requires a critical approach. By considering the source of the information, the timing of the rumors, and the player's situation, you can get a better sense of whether a rumor is likely to be true or not.
